The book needs a big brother to actually get into the topics properly i believe the author has written a good book on verilog so maybe that helps. You can run the generate programming file process after your fpga design is completely placed and routed par. The size of fpgas is now more than 1 million equivalent gates, making them a viable alternative to custom design for all but the most complex processors. He is the author of ten books including logic design of nanoics, coauthored with s. You are now prepared to delve into your first or fiftieth fpga design with the confidence that your knowledge is up to date and that you have the ability to accurately evaluate the various fpga vendors and their families, and the software tools needed to ensure your design works as required. Designing with fpgas and cplds bob zeidman pdf choose the right programmable logic devices and development tools understand the design, verification, and testing issues plan schedules and allocate. Fpgas provide large speedup and power savings at a price days or weeks to get an initial version working. If looking for a book designing with fpgas and cplds by bob zeidman in pdf format, in that case you come on to the correct website. Designing with fpgas and cplds crc press book choose the right programmable logic devices and development tools understand the design, verification, and testing issues plan schedules and allocate resources efficiently choose the right programmable logic devices with this guide to the technolog. In a large grain architecture, these clbs will contain enough logic to create a small state machine. A layerbased structured design of cnn on fpga request pdf. Free fpga books download ebooks online textbooks tutorials.
Oct 18, 2007 this presenation is intended to give an overview of the fpgas, designing using fpga and related technologies. Since 1987, zeidman has designed asics, fpgas, and pc boards for riscbased parallel. A read is counted each time someone views a publication summary such as the title, abstract, and list of authors, clicks on a figure, or views or downloads the fulltext. Because youre not writing programsrather, youre designing a chip whose sole purpose is to do what you tell itits faster than anything you can do in code. Designing with fpgas and cplds, verilog designers library, and. Each function is described by a behavioral model to use for simulation, followed by the rtl code youll use to synthesize the gatelevel implementation. Full text of fpgas for dummies see other formats how fpgas work the differences between fpgas, assps, and asics to use fpgas as functional blocks in a system brought to you by mm, andrew moore about altera altera corporation is a pioneer of programmable logic solutions, helping system and semiconductor companies rapidly and cost effectively innovate and differentiate in their markets. By the end of the course, you will be able to design and simulate real hardware using verilog. You can reading designing with fpgas and cplds online by bob zeidman either load. Slideshare uses cookies to improve functionality and performance, and to provide you with relevant advertising. Xilinx hdl manual 4e isbn 0975549464 download free pdf here. Architecture, implementation, and optimization wiley ieee book online at best prices in india on. Request pdf on mar 1, 2017, tomoaki sato and others published throughput of a firewall unit on fpgas developed by the rtl design methodology find, read and cite all the research you need on. The software ip detective s handbook also available in format docx and mobi.
Once the place and route process is finished, the resulting choices for the configuration of each programmable element in the fpga chip, be it logic or interconnect, must be stored in a file to program the flash. Real world fpga design with verilog guides you through every key challenge associated with designing fpgas and asics using verilog, one of the worlds leading hardware design languages. Behavioral coding techniques i n general, behavioral models are intended to model the architecture of the device or the algorithm that it realizes, but not the specific implementation. It will briefly describe fpgas and then show you how to apply them to your problems using a lowcost board and some free software. Whether youve loved the book or not, if you give your honest and detailed thoughts then people will find new books that are right for them. File the patent application first office action after 3 to 5 years work with a patent attorney or agent to respond to office action may need to narrow claims. Allow this favorite library to be seen by others keep this favorite library private. My discussion will be oriented towards using xilinx fpgas, but most of what ill say is applicable to other brands of fpgas. Digital systems design with fpgas and cplds top results of your surfing digital systems design with fpgas and cplds start download portable document format pdf and ebooks electronic books free online rating news 20162017 is books that can provide inspiration, insight, knowledge to the reader. Real world fpga design with verilog download pdfepub. Jul 04, 2004 designing with fpgas and cplds is an excellent introductory book, espcially for people just learning about programmable logic. Reconfigurable computing education in cs curricula fpga books. I found ziedman most useful information for people actually involved in the programming of these devices was the information covered in chapter 5, design techniques, rules, and guidelines. Using a modular structure, the book gives easytofind design techniques and templates at all levels, together with functional code.
Bob zeidman is the founder, president and ceo of the chalkboard network. Everyday low prices and free delivery on eligible orders. Read the software ip detective s handbook online, read in mobile or kindle. Hanna computer science and engineering department oakland university rochester, michigan 48309 abstract the forth programming language is typically implemented to run on some particular microprocessor. Buy a cheap copy of introduction to verilog book by bob zeidman. What are the different types of authoring systems available. Pdf many modern fpgas use lookup table lut logic blocks which can be programmed to realize any function of a fixed number of inputs. Introduction to cpld and fpga design article citations 2 reads 92 1 author. Unfortunately there may not be enough time or pld flexibility to realize the better design.
Schematic capture, or blockdiagram editing, works well for both paperbased design and cad computeraided design, and it is often very intuitive. For example, programmable microscale circuits such as fpgas incur. Building a working design example using the triscend a7. Download pdf asynchronous field programmable gate array. Verilog designers library, introduction to verilog.
Best known as the inventor of software forensics, zeidman s. This kind of processing power makes it possible to use fpgas for implementing not only conventional baseband functionality but also highspeed signal processing that operates close to the antenna. Bob zeidman zeidman consulting 29 publications 103 citations see profile all content following this page was uploaded by bob zeidman on 05 february 2016. Throughput of a firewall unit on fpgas developed by the. Using verilog and vhdl provides a rich toolbox of design techniques and templates to solve practical, everyday problems using fpgas. Fpgas xilinx 3000 series xilinx 4000 series cplds altera max 7000 series altera flex 10k series xc3000 series field programmable gate arrays features complete line of four related field programmable gate array product families. Fpgas allow you to use programming to change the hardware functionality of a chip without the need of a breadboard or a soldering iron. Design with plds and fpgas unit 4 course material course code. Field programmable gate arrays fpgas are a powerful tool used by embedded systems engineers, but until now they have largely been inaccessible to makers. Fpgas are typically configured at powerup time from some sort of external permanent storage device, typically a flash memo ry. Running the generate programming file process for fpgas. Let me do some context setting on where fpgas work best this is not an absolute but rather some highlevel guidance. The universal design methodology taking hardware from. Fpgas are relatively lowcost and are reconfigurable, making them perfect for prototyping, as well as implementing the final design, especially for low volume production.
Designing with fpgas and cplds download ebook pdf, epub. Choose the right programmable logic devices and development tools understand the design, verification, and testing issues plan schedules and. Results 1 9 harry oldmeadow was born in melbourne in his parents were christian missionaries in india, where he spent nine years of his childhood and. Designing with fpgas and cplds is an excellent introductory book, espcially for people just learning about programmable logic. I found ziedman most useful information for people actually involved in the programming of these devices was the information covered in chapter 5, design. We presented utter variation of this ebook in pdf, txt, epub, doc, djvu formats. Zeidman technologies has created a fundamentally new way. Download the software ip detective s handbook ebook for free in pdf and epub format. This section describes the phases of the design that need to be. Fpgas now some onetime programmable, some re programmable, some insystem programmable few thousand to few million gates few dozen to thousand io pins available with variety of power profiles. Field programmable gate arrays fpgas create your own video. Also, the sidebars, of which there are many, have lots of great realworld experiential information. Such hw cores are often needed to assist the reprogrammable components on certain performancecritical tasks.
Analog devices fmc boards support xilinxs fpga targeted design platforms to help designers reduce development time adis ad and da converter fpga mezzanine cards include all hdl code and device drivers for easy integration with multiple generations of xilinx fpgas. Karlsruhe institute of technology, karlsruhe, germany. Previously, bob was the president of zeidman consulting where he designed asics, fpgas, and pc boards for various realtime systems. The generate programming file process runs bitgen, the xilinx bitstream generation program, to produce a bitstream bit or isc file for xilinx device configuration. Zeidman technologies has created a fundamentally new way to. The approach is designed to focus on practical implementation of key elements of the vlsi design process, in order to make the topic accessible to novices. For your delectation and delight, the cd accompanying this book contains a fullysearchable copy of the design warriors guide to fpgas in adobe acrobat pdf format. Designing with fpgas and cplds with cdrom by bob zeidman. Embedded systems dictionary pdf free download epdf. Designing with fpgas and cplds by zeidman, bob ebook. This selfstudy guide came about as the result of the popularity of my textbook, verilog designers.
When a new digital system is designed, the first step is. Choose the right programmable logic devices and development tools understand the design, verification, and testing issues plan schedules and allocate resources efficiently choose the right programmable logic devices with this guide to the technolog. Fpgas, youll learn how to break down problems into something that can be solved on an fpga, design the logic that will run on your fpga, and hook up electronic components. For information on xilinx device configuration, see configuration overview. Introduction to verilog kindle edition by bob zeidman. Fpgas offer superior speedeven sophisticated algorithms can operate at sample rates of tens or hundreds of mhz. Designing with fpgas and cplds the chalkboard series. Walk through design stepbystepfrom coding through silicon. Designing with fpgas and cplds guide books acm digital library. Since 1983 he has designed asics, fpgas, and pc boards for riscbased parallel processor systems, laser printers, network switches and routers, and other realtime systems. Solid and flu idic m devices, as compared to semiconductor devices, are based on.
Download for offline reading, highlight, bookmark or take notes while you read circuit design. Coverage includes key concepts in cmos digital design, design of dsp and communication blocks on fpgas, asic front end and physical design, and analog and mixed signal design. Introduction to cpld and fpga design by bob zeidman. Download pdf designing with fpgas and cplds free online. Reflections on the place of myth, religion and science in their work. Features and specifications of fpgas, basic programmable devices, features and specifications of fpgas, generic xilinx fpga architecture, virtex fpga family name, standard cell based ic vs.
Verilog designers library by bob zeidman nook book ebook. Robert bob zeidman born january 18, 1960 is an american electrical engineer, educator and inventor who has made contributions in application specific integrated circuit asic design, field programmable gate array fpga design, embedded systems development, software synthesis, software analysis and software forensics. This site is like a library, use search box in the widget to get ebook that you want. If we take a step back, its clear that weve been operating in a world of compute intensive problems meaning, problems and data that you can move to the compute because you are going to crunch on it for a result. Ebook digital systems design with fpgas and cplds as pdf.
He has written technical papers on hardware and software design methods. Robert bob zeidman born january 18, 1960 is an american electrical engineer, educator. Custom design ic, standard cell based vlsi design flow, simple diagram of the backend design flow, clock tree in. Includes z this owners manual is the oe equipment just like. His clients included apple computer, cisco systems, ricoh systems, and texas instruments. Bob zeidman is the president of zeidman technologies. In a fine grain architecture, more like a true gate array asic, the clb will contain only very basic logic. Click download or read online button to get verilog designer s library book now. Know it all ebook written by darren ashby, bonnie baker, ian hickman, walt kester, robert pease, tim williams, bob zeidman. Embedded systems dictionary jack ganssle and michael barrsan francisco, ca new york, ny lawrence,i published b. Although steps of the design process may dif fer for different. Fpgas are a powerful tool well known to embedded systems engineers. Fpgabased system design isbn 97801424616 pdf epub wayne. Click download or read online button to get designing with fpgas and cplds book now.
Design, layout and verification of an fpga using automated tools. Bob zeidman is the president of the chalkboard network, an elearning company for hightech professionals. This acclaimed book by wayne wolf is available at in several formats for your ereader. You can run the generate programming file process after your fpga design is completely routed. A cpld can be accessed via vme bus to programm the fpga, the. Zeidman technologies has created a fundamentally new way to develop embedded software and hardware for the internet of things. Pdf nano and molecular electronics lasinrang aditia, s.
Welcome,you are looking at books for reading, the real world fpga design with verilog, you will able to read or download in pdf or epub books and notice some of author may have lock the live reading for some of country. Bob is also one of the leading experts in the verilog hardware description language as well as asic and fpga design. Pdf asic and fpga verification download ebook for free. In addition, because behavioral models do not need to be synthesized into hardware, they can use constructs that do not easily represent real hardware. It covers a wide range of topics in an interesting and informative manner. Designing with fpgas and cplds download designing with fpgas and cplds ebook pdf or read online books in pdf, epub, and mobi format. Previously, bob was the president of zeidman consulting where he designed asics, fpgas, and pc boards for various realtime syste. Click download or read online button to designing with fpgas and cplds book pdf for free now. Ebook real world fpga design with verilog as pdf download. He is also president of zeidman consulting, a hardware and software contract development firm. This book is written by bob zeidman as well which means it has the same clear writing style but is more targeted at the engineer that is actually programming the devices using verilog. Timely, authoritative, applicationoriented an indepth exploration of current and future uses of fpgas in digital systems the development of fieldprogrammable gate arrays fpgas may well be the most important breakthrough for the microelectronics industry since the invention of the microprocessor.
You can copy this pdf to your computer so as to be able to acc. Measuring whitespace patterns as an indication of plagiarism. Explain the different file formats used in multimedia. The user has requested enhancement of the downloaded file. This easytofollow guide helps makers get over fpgas initial conceptual hump and sets you on the path to creating amazing things. Designing with fpgas and cplds with cdrom by bob zeidman this book is written by bob zeidman as well which means it has the same clear writing style but is more targeted at the engineer that is actually programming the devices using verilog. The scintillating fiber focal plane detector for the use of kaos as a. Clive max maxfield renowned author, columnist, and editor of pl designline has selected the very best fpga design material from the newnes portfolio and has compiled it into this volume. Zeidman has authored three textbooks, designing with fpgas and cplds, verilog designers library, and introduction to verilog. Basics of field programmable gate arrays waqarwaqar hussain hussain firstname. Partitioning, synthesis, simulation, test benches, combinatorial and sequential designs, and more.
Other readers will always be interested in your opinion of the books youve read. The result is a book covering the gamut of fpga design from design fundamentals to optimized layout techniques with a strong pragmatic emphasis. Bob zeidman this book organizes verilog routines according to functionality, making it easy to locate the material you need. Verilog designer s library download ebook pdf, epub.
1438 1260 1230 1045 517 1426 1616 154 617 1423 231 632 497 548 1276 932 25 407 681 1186 214 246 400 788 1187 650 509 1238 536 579 761 1238 1391 408 815 143 441 433 1334 393 1217 68 710 715 1254 1469